2014-05-09 5 views
0

기본적으로 내가 할 수있는 일은 파일 공유입니다. 사용자가 기본 작업 정보를 기록하고 관리 할 수있는 응용 프로그램을 만들고 싶습니다. 그러나 관리 액세스 권한이 없으면 표준 데이터베이스 서비스를 사용할 수 없습니다.다른 사용자와 함께 IndexedDB 공유하기

응용 프로그램을 IndexedDB 클라이언트 측 데이터베이스/저장소를 활용하여 로컬에 저장된 웹 사이트로 만드는 것을 고려하고있었습니다. 그러나 더 많은 연구를 통해 이러한 유형의 업무에 매우 유용하지 않습니까? 모든 데이터가 브라우저에 저장되고 쓸 수있는 것은 아닙니다.

서버 측 구현없이 IndexedDB를 다른 사용자와 공유 할 수 있습니까?

답변

1

아니요, IndexedDB와 다른 클라이언트 측 저장소 솔루션의 전체 아이디어는 클라이언트 측이라는 것입니다. 일반적으로 클라이언트간에 데이터를 동기화하려면 서버 지원이 필요합니다. PouchDB은 동기화 할 수 있지만 브라우저가 일반적으로 포트에서 수신 할 수있는 권한이 없으므로 다른 브라우저에 연결할 수 없습니다.

사용자가 네트워크 드라이브에서 HTML 파일을 열어 응용 프로그램에 액세스 할 수 있습니까? Firefox 추가 기능을 사용하여 사용자가 위키를 업데이트 할 수 있도록 TiddlyWiki을 확인할 수 있습니다. 그러나 제한된 환경을 감안할 때, 아마도 그렇게 할 수는 없습니다.

관련 문제